British jazz showcase at Jazz Ahead 2009Norma Winstone picked up the prestigious Skoda Prize for her contribution to European Jazz at the annual Jazz Ahead conference in Bremen last weekend. Topping off a heady start to 2009 with Grammy and Parliamentary Jazz Award nominations for her 'Distances' album, Norma's award was presented by Jazz Ahead's artistic director, Uli Beckerhoff. Norma's award capped a successful weekend for British jazz at the conference, where Norma's concert with Klaus Gesing and Glauco Venier, and Gwilym Simcock's guest appearance with the NDR Big Band on his own extended composition, bookended four showcase performances from Brass Jaw, Huw Warren Trio, Arun Ghosh Sextet, and Portico Quartet in front of a large and appreciative audience of European festival and venue promoters and media. A British jazz booth became a popular hang-out with Glasgow Jazz Festival's Jill Rodger and singer Cathie Rae handing out cups of single malt whisky, while a dizzying array of British jazz organisations held court - Jazzwise, Jazz Services, Birmingham Jazz, Bath, London and Cheltenham Festivals, labels Basho, Babel, Edition and Candid, agents from Air, Music Bridge, BPR and Riotsquad, and Pizza Express and Ronnie Scott's among them.
